Frequently asked questions
- How many episodes does STAR DRIVER: Kagayaki no Takuto have?
- STAR DRIVER: Kagayaki no Takuto has 25 episodes.
- When did STAR DRIVER: Kagayaki no Takuto come out?
- STAR DRIVER: Kagayaki no Takuto came out in 2010.
- Which studio made STAR DRIVER: Kagayaki no Takuto?
- STAR DRIVER: Kagayaki no Takuto was produced by bones.
- Who directed STAR DRIVER: Kagayaki no Takuto?
- STAR DRIVER: Kagayaki no Takuto was directed by Takeshi Waki.
- Is STAR DRIVER: Kagayaki no Takuto finished?
- Current status of STAR DRIVER: Kagayaki no Takuto: Finished.
